Support Staff 2 Posted by Steve on 25 Sep, 2018 09:39 PM
Hey Mike,
if you have just recently upgraded to macOS Mojave and can‘t find any signs of GPG Mail: Apple disables any installed plugins after installation and they have to be enabled manually.
